Self-Portrait Painting
  Regular price
  
    $9,999.99
  
  
  
     
      Unit price
      
      
      per
      
      
    
  No one knows where it comes from, and no one knows which painter created this painting. But everyone who has seen this painting says:
“I have never seen such a lifelike and moving artwork. Never make eye contact with the person in the painting, as you will be unable to escape.”